For an m × N underdetermined system of linear equations with independent pre-Gaussian random coefficients satisfying simple moment conditions, it is proved that the s-sparse solutions of the system can be found by ℓ₁-minimization under the optimal condition m ≥ csln(eN/s). The main ingredient of the proof is a variation of a classical Restricted Isometry Property, where the inner norm becomes the ℓ₁-norm and the outer norm depends on probability distributions.

We obtain optimal bounds of order O(n −1) for the rate of convergence to the semicircle law and to the Marchenko-Pastur law for the expected spectral distribution functions of random matrices from the GUE and LUE, respectively.

We study the universality of the local eigenvalue statistics of Gaussian divisible Hermitian Wigner matrices. These random matrices are obtained by adding an independent GUE matrix to an Hermitian random matrix with independent elements, a Wigner matrix. We prove that Tracy–Widom universality holds at the edge in this class of random matrices under the optimal moment condition that there is a uniform bound on the fourth moment of the matrix elements.
